About The Position

AEVEX is seeking a Level 2 Systems Administrator to support and maintain enterprise IT infrastructure across a dynamic, security-focused environment. This role is ideal for a mid-level IT professional who thrives in both operational support and project-based work, with experience in modern endpoint management, cloud services, and automation. This role will travel occasionally to Solana Beach.

Requirements

  • Ability to obtain/maintain a Secret DoD clearance, U.S. Citizenship required.
  • Strong verbal and written communication
  • Strong research and analytical capabilities
  • Exemplary customer service record
  • Proficient in administration of Active Directory, Microsoft O365, and Microsoft Azure
  • Proficient in windows Server/Desktop and Linux operating systems
  • Proficient in networking fundamentals (switching, routing, firewalls, VPNs)
  • Proficient in virtualization platforms (VMware ESXi, Hyper-V, and/or cloud environments)
  • Basic knowledge of VoIP and database administration concepts
  • Knowledge of integration with identity platforms such as Microsoft Entra ID
  • Ability to leverage AI tools such as Microsoft Copilot to improve efficiency, automate tasks, and generate documentation
  • Familiarity with SharePoint or other content management systems
  • 3 years' experience working in a Level 1 or higher support role
  • 4 + years of experience without a Degree
  • Experience heading up technical projects (research to implementation)
  • Experience with endpoint management using Microsoft Intune (device enrollment, compliance, and application deployment)
  • Scripting experience (PowerShell preferred)
  • Experience backing up Virtual Machines and data utilizing Veeam.
  • Experience with security compliance frameworks (DFARS, NIST, PCI, HIPAA)
